航空宇宙用グランドハンドリングシステム市場の2023年の市場規模は120億1,000万米ドルで、2024年には136億8,000万米ドルに達すると予測され、CAGR 14.34%で成長し、2030年には307億1,000万米ドルに達すると予測されています。

航空宇宙用グランドハンドリングシステム(AGHS)は、曳航、燃料補給、貨物積載、旅客サービスなど、地上業務で航空機をサポートするために使用されるさまざまなサービスと機器を包含します。これらのシステムの必要性は、効率的な空港運営を確保し、ターンアラウンドタイムを最小化し、安全性を高めるという役割から生じる。民間航空、軍事、貨物ロジスティクスなどさまざまな場面で応用されており、エンドユーザーには空港、航空会社、地上サービス会社などが含まれます。市場の成長は、航空交通量の増加、空港インフラの開拓、より効率的で環境に優しい地上設備への需要に大きく影響されています。新たなビジネス機会は、自律走行車と先進的IoTシステムの統合にあり、これによって業務効率向上のためのリアルタイムデータ分析が可能になります。また、厳しい排ガス規制を背景とした地上支援機器の電動化・ハイブリッド化も、大きな成長の可能性を秘めています。

しかし、この市場は、初期投資コストの高さ、先端技術の統合の複雑さ、規制遵守要件の厳しさなど、注目すべき課題に直面しています。また、先進国と新興国で技術導入に格差があり、市場の成長にばらつきがあることも制限要因となっています。技術革新のセグメントには、地上設備用の軽量材料の開発、効率向上のための自動化技術の強化、二酸化炭素排出量を削減するためのサステイナブル電力ソリューションの開発などがあります。

The Aerospace Ground Handling System Market was valued at USD 12.01 billion in 2023, expected to reach USD 13.68 billion in 2024, and is projected to grow at a CAGR of 14.34%, to USD 30.71 billion by 2030.

The aerospace ground handling system (AGHS) encompasses a range of services and equipment used to support aircraft in ground operations, including towing, refueling, cargo loading, and passenger services. The necessity of these systems arises from their role in ensuring efficient airport operations, minimizing turnaround time, and enhancing safety. They are applied in various contexts such as commercial aviation, military, and cargo logistics, with end-users including airports, airline operators, and ground service companies. Market growth is significantly influenced by increasing air traffic, airport infrastructure development, and the demand for more efficient and environmentally friendly ground equipment. Emerging opportunities lie in the integration of autonomous vehicles and advanced IoT systems that enable real-time data analytics for improved operational efficiency. The shift towards electric and hybrid ground support equipment, driven by stringent emission regulations, also presents substantial growth potential.

However, the market faces notable challenges, including high initial investment costs, the complexity of integrating advanced technologies, and stringent regulatory compliance requirements. Another limiting factor is the disparity in technological adoption across developed and developing countries, leading to uneven market growth. Innovation areas include developing lightweight materials for ground equipment, enhancing automation technology for efficiency improvements, and creating sustainable power solutions to reduce carbon footprints.
